Artificial Intelligence to Address Labor Market Challenges

Technological advancements, including artificial intelligence and automation, are arriving at a crucial time for developed countries. As Europe, the U.S., and most OECD nations face depopulation and a shrinking workforce, automation can help mitigate labor shortages by reducing the need for new jobs. This shift could enhance productivity and maintain competitiveness against regions experiencing population growth.

“We are not looking at job replacement but rather a mechanism to ease labor market pressures caused by demographic shifts,” Andrzej Kubisiak, Deputy Director at the Polish Economic Institute,said.

He noted that Poland’s working-age population is projected to decline by 2.1 million by 2035 – a 12.5 percent drop in just a decade. Closing this gap through immigration alone is unrealistic, given the unique conditions that led to previous migration waves.
